What Are Customized Delivery Services?
Customized delivery services are platforms that can be adapted and configured to meet the specific requirements of different industries and business models. These solutions go beyond standard delivery apps by offering flexible features, branding options, and operational controls that allow businesses to create their own unique delivery ecosystem.
The key difference between customized delivery services and traditional delivery platforms lies in their adaptability. While standard platforms offer fixed features and limited customization options, customized solutions provide the framework for businesses to build their own delivery experience from the ground up.
Key Components of Customized Delivery Platforms
Modern customized delivery platforms typically include several essential components that work together to create a seamless delivery experience:
Multi-app Architecture: Most comprehensive platforms include separate applications for customers, delivery drivers, restaurant partners or vendors, and administrators. This multi-sided approach ensures that each stakeholder has access to the tools and information they need.
Real-time Tracking: GPS integration and real-time tracking capabilities allow customers to monitor their orders from preparation to delivery, while providing businesses with valuable operational insights.
Payment Integration: Secure payment gateways that support multiple payment methods, including credit cards, digital wallets, and cash-on-delivery options.
Order Management Systems: Comprehensive dashboards that allow businesses to manage orders, track performance metrics, and optimize delivery routes.
Industries Transforming Through Customized Delivery
Food and Beverage Sector
The food delivery market has been the primary driver of delivery platform innovation. Customized platforms allow restaurants and food service businesses to maintain their brand identity while offering convenient delivery options to customers.
Small restaurant chains can leverage these platforms to compete with larger players by offering unique features such as scheduled deliveries, subscription meal plans, or specialized dietary options. The ability to customize the user interface and customer journey helps maintain brand consistency across all touchpoints.
Logistics and Courier Services
Beyond food delivery, customized platforms are revolutionizing traditional logistics operations. Courier companies can use these solutions to offer more sophisticated tracking, flexible delivery windows, and specialized handling for different types of packages.
The rise of e-commerce has created demand for more flexible delivery options, including same-day delivery, contactless drop-offs, and secure package storage solutions. Customized platforms provide the infrastructure needed to offer these advanced services.
Healthcare and Pharmacy Delivery
The healthcare sector has embraced customized delivery solutions, particularly following the global pandemic. Pharmacies and medical supply companies use these platforms to ensure timely delivery of medications and medical equipment while maintaining strict compliance with healthcare regulations.
These platforms can be configured to handle prescription verification, temperature-controlled deliveries, and secure handling of sensitive medical products.
Retail and E-commerce
Traditional retailers are using customized delivery platforms to compete with major e-commerce players. These solutions allow retailers to offer local, same-day delivery while maintaining control over the customer experience and building direct relationships with their local customer base.

Essential Features to Look for in Customized Delivery Platforms
Scalability and Performance
A robust delivery platform must be able to handle increasing order volumes without compromising performance. Look for solutions that use cloud-based infrastructure and can scale automatically based on demand.
Mobile Optimization
With the majority of delivery orders placed through mobile devices, ensuring that your platform provides an excellent mobile experience is crucial. This includes fast loading times, intuitive navigation, and seamless checkout processes.
Analytics and Reporting
Comprehensive analytics capabilities help businesses understand customer behavior, optimize delivery routes, and identify growth opportunities. Look for platforms that provide detailed reporting on order patterns, delivery performance, and customer satisfaction metrics.
Integration Capabilities
The ability to integrate with existing business systems, including point-of-sale systems, inventory management, and accounting software, is essential for streamlined operations.

Future Trends in Customized Delivery Services
Autonomous Delivery Solutions
The integration of autonomous vehicles and drones into delivery operations represents the next major evolution in the industry. Customized platforms are beginning to incorporate these technologies to offer faster, more cost-effective delivery options.
Sustainable Delivery Options
Environmental concerns are driving demand for more sustainable delivery solutions. This includes electric vehicle fleets, carbon-neutral delivery options, and packaging optimization to reduce environmental impact.
AI-Powered Optimization
Artificial intelligence is being used to optimize delivery routes, predict demand patterns, and personalize customer experiences. These technologies will become increasingly important for maintaining competitive advantage.
